Transaction

61125a13d262d8f7fa565e9b26597c5c039cdb55ba783ea5ba441f539c03ef33

Summary

In Block356560
TimeFri, 15 Sep 2023 03:34:15 UTC
Total Input826.09022801 Nebula
Total Output881.09022801 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
613370 Confirmations881.09022801 Nebula
Raw Transaction